MP9486AGN-Z: Common Causes of Power Failure and How to Fix Them

The MP9486AGN-Z is a power management IC often used in various electronic devices. When users encounter power failure issues with this component, understanding the common causes of failure can help you quickly identify and resolve the problem. Below are the most frequent causes of power failure and step-by-step instructions on how to fix them.

Common Causes of Power Failure:

Overvoltage or Undervoltage One of the most common causes of power failure is incorrect input voltage. If the input voltage is too high or too low, the MP9486AGN-Z will not operate correctly, leading to power failure.

Faulty Capacitors The MP9486AGN-Z uses capacitor s to stabilize its power output. If these capacitors become damaged or lose their effectiveness over time, it can lead to unstable power delivery and result in a power failure.

Overheating Overheating can damage the internal components of the MP9486AGN-Z, leading to power failure. If the IC operates at higher temperatures than it was designed for, it may shut down or stop functioning entirely to protect itself.

Short Circuits A short circuit in the power path can quickly cause power failure. This can happen due to incorrect wiring or a malfunction in connected components that draws excessive current.

External Interference or Noise Excessive electromagnetic interference ( EMI ) or noise can disrupt the normal operation of the MP9486AGN-Z, causing it to fail in supplying power as expected.

Incorrect Connections or Wiring Incorrect wiring or poor connections can also cause power failure. This can happen if the pins on the IC are not properly connected or if there is a loose connection in the circuit.

How to Fix Power Failure:

Step 1: Check Input Voltage Action: Measure the input voltage to ensure it falls within the specified range for the MP9486AGN-Z. Refer to the datasheet to find the exact voltage range that the component can handle. Solution: If the voltage is incorrect, adjust your power supply or replace the power source with one that provides the correct voltage. Step 2: Inspect Capacitors Action: Check the capacitors around the MP9486AGN-Z, especially the input and output capacitors. Look for signs of damage, such as bulging or leakage. Solution: If a capacitor is damaged, replace it with a new one of the same rating and type. Use high-quality, durable capacitors to prevent future issues. Step 3: Monitor and Manage Temperature Action: Use a thermometer or infrared camera to measure the temperature of the MP9486AGN-Z. If the temperature is too high, it could cause thermal shutdown. Solution: Improve ventilation by adding heat sinks, fans, or adjusting the placement of the device to ensure better airflow. If necessary, reduce the operating load to prevent overheating. Step 4: Check for Short Circuits Action: Inspect the circuit for any potential short circuits. Use a multimeter to check for continuity between power rails and ground, which could indicate a short circuit. Solution: If a short circuit is found, trace the circuit path to identify the faulty component or connection and repair or replace it as needed. Step 5: Eliminate Interference Action: Look for sources of electromagnetic interference (EMI) nearby that could affect the MP9486AGN-Z. Solution: Shield the circuit from external interference using proper grounding and shielding techniques. You can also add filters to the power supply to reduce noise. Step 6: Verify Wiring and Connections Action: Double-check all wiring connections to ensure they are secure and correct according to the schematic diagram. Loose or incorrect connections can result in power failure. Solution: Re-solder any loose connections or fix any incorrect wiring according to the datasheet specifications. Ensure that each pin is connected to the correct component.

Conclusion:

By following these steps and identifying the root cause of the power failure, you can efficiently troubleshoot and resolve issues with the MP9486AGN-Z power management IC. Whether it's an issue with voltage, capacitors, overheating, short circuits, interference, or connections, each problem can be systematically addressed to restore normal operation.
